    2017 Thamnophis Sirtalis Concinnus...
    I was happy to see the production from my 2012 pair of Oregon Red Spotted garters. She is a huge female but only gave birth to four babies in this litter. She was gravid last year but unfortunately slugged out. The male was very strong as was the female and the poor production was a mystery. Both went through a 4 month brumation this year at 48F which proved to be part of the reason. She double clutched this year and is gravid again. Hopefully she will have a bigger litter this time around. This is one of the babies.https://ball-pythons.net/gallery/fil...age_987088.jpg
